云原生脚本开发中的自动化测试策略.pptx

云原生脚本开发中的自动化测试策略.pptx

  1. 1、本文档共28页,可阅读全部内容。
  2. 2、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
  3. 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  4. 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
查看更多

云原生脚本开发中的自动化测试策略

云原生测试策略概述

测试自动化框架选型

自动化测试用例设计

持续集成与测试

测试覆盖率度量

性能与可扩展性测试

安全与合规性测试

自动化测试最佳实践ContentsPage目录页

云原生测试策略概述云原生脚本开发中的自动化测试策略

云原生测试策略概述云原生测试策略概述:1.云原生测试策略是一种用于测试和验证云原生应用程序的系统化方法。它考虑了云原生应用程序的独特特性,例如可扩展性、弹性和可靠性,并提供了针对这些特性的测试方法。2.云原生测试策略的关注点包括:-功能测试:确保应用程序按预期工作。-性能测试:确保应用程序在高负载下也能正常工作。-安全性测试:确保应用程序不受攻击。-可靠性测试:确保应用程序能够承受故障。-可扩展性测试:确保应用程序能够随着用户数量的增长而扩展。3.云原生测试策略使用各种工具和技术来进行测试,包括:-单元测试:测试应用程序的单个组件。-集成测试:测试应用程序的多个组件协同工作。-端到端测试:测试应用程序从头到尾的整个流程。-混沌工程:通过注入故障来测试应用程序的弹性和可靠性。

云原生测试策略概述DevOps与云原生测试:1.DevOps是一种强调开发和运维团队协作的软件开发方法。它可以加快应用程序的开发和发布速度,并提高应用程序的质量。2.云原生测试是DevOps的重要组成部分。它可以帮助团队更快地发现和修复应用程序中的问题,并提高应用程序的可靠性。3.云原生测试与DevOps的结合可以带来以下好处:-更快的开发和发布速度:云原生测试可以帮助团队更快地发现和修复应用程序中的问题,从而加快应用程序的开发和发布速度。-更高的应用程序质量:云原生测试可以帮助团队发现和修复应用程序中的更多问题,从而提高应用程序的质量。-更可靠的应用程序:云原生测试可以帮助团队发现和修复应用程序中的更多问题,从而提高应用程序的可靠性。

云原生测试策略概述持续测试与云原生测试:1.持续测试是一种在软件开发过程中持续进行测试的实践。它可以帮助团队更快地发现和修复应用程序中的问题,并提高应用程序的质量。2.云原生测试是持续测试的组成部分。它可以帮助团队在应用程序的整个生命周期中进行测试,包括开发、测试、发布和运维阶段。3.云原生测试与持续测试的结合可以带来以下好处:-更快的开发和发布速度:云原生测试可以帮助团队更快地发现和修复应用程序中的问题,从而加快应用程序的开发和发布速度。-更高的应用程序质量:云原生测试可以帮助团队发现和修复应用程序中的更多问题,从而提高应用程序的质量。-更可靠的应用程序:云原生测试可以帮助团队发现和修复应用程序中的更多问题,从而提高应用程序的可靠性。

云原生测试策略概述容器化与云原生测试:1.容器化是一种将应用程序及其依赖项打包成一个独立单元的实践。它可以帮助团队更轻松地部署和管理应用程序。2.云原生测试是容器化的组成部分。它可以帮助团队测试和验证容器化应用程序,并确保它们在容器环境中正常工作。3.云原生测试与容器化的结合可以带来以下好处:-更轻松的部署和管理:云原生测试可以帮助团队更轻松地部署和管理容器化应用程序,从而降低应用程序的运维成本。-更高的应用程序质量:云原生测试可以帮助团队发现和修复容器化应用程序中的更多问题,从而提高应用程序的质量。-更可靠的应用程序:云原生测试可以帮助团队发现和修复容器化应用程序中的更多问题,从而提高应用程序的可靠性。

云原生测试策略概述微服务与云原生测试:1.微服务是一种将应用程序分解为多个独立的服务的架构风格。它可以帮助团队更轻松地开发、测试和部署应用程序。2.云原生测试是微服务的组成部分。它可以帮助团队测试和验证微服务应用程序,并确保它们在微服务环境中正常工作。3.云原生测试与微服务的结合可以带来以下好处:-更轻松的开发、测试和部署:云原生测试可以帮助团队更轻松地开发、测试和部署微服务应用程序,从而降低应用程序的开发和运维成本。-更高的应用程序质量:云原生测试可以帮助团队发现和修复微服务应用程序中的更多问题,从而提高应用程序的质量。-更可靠的应用程序:云原生测试可以帮助团队发现和修复微服务应用程序中的更多问题,从而提高应用程序的可靠性。

云原生测试策略概述无服务器与云原生测试:1.无服务器是一种无需管理服务器即可构建和运行应用程序的云计算模型。它可以帮助团队更轻松地开发和部署应用程序。2.云原生测试是无服务器的组成部分。它可以帮助团队测试和验证无服务器应用程序,并确保它们在无服务器环境中正常工作。3.云原生测试与无服务器的结合可以带来以下好处:-更轻松的开发和部署:云原生测试可以帮助

文档评论(0)

科技之佳文库 + 关注
官方认证
内容提供者

科技赋能未来,创新改变生活!

版权声明书
用户编号:8131073104000017
认证主体重庆有云时代科技有限公司
IP属地浙江
统一社会信用代码/组织机构代码
9150010832176858X3

1亿VIP精品文档

相关文档